What is Ostearine?
Ostearine, also known as stearin, is a white, waxy solid typically derived from animal or vegetable fats. Chemically, it's a mixture of stearic and palmitic acids. Now, why is this important for candles? Well, when added to paraffin wax, ostearine can significantly alter the properties of the candle. Think of it like adding a special ingredient to a recipe to make it just right.
The inclusion of ostearine in candle making primarily serves to modify the characteristics of the paraffin wax. Paraffin wax, on its own, can sometimes be brittle and prone to cracking. By incorporating ostearine, the wax becomes more pliable and less likely to break, resulting in a more durable and visually appealing candle. Moreover, ostearine influences the melting point of the wax mixture. It generally raises the melting point, which leads to a slower and more controlled burn. This is highly desirable because it extends the lifespan of the candle, allowing it to be enjoyed for a longer period. Candle manufacturers carefully adjust the proportion of ostearine to paraffin wax to achieve the desired balance of hardness, flexibility, and burning characteristics. Ultimately, the addition of ostearine contributes to a higher quality candle that is both aesthetically pleasing and functionally superior.

Burning Brighter and Longer
One of the primary reasons ostearine is used is to improve the burning characteristics of paraffin candles. By increasing the melting point, the candle burns slower and more evenly. This not only extends the life of the candle but also reduces the chances of tunneling (when the candle burns down the center, leaving wax on the sides).
Reducing Soot
Ostearine can also help to reduce the amount of soot produced by a candle. Soot is the black residue that can be released when a candle burns, and it can stain walls and furniture. By promoting a cleaner burn, ostearine helps keep your home cleaner and your air fresher.
Enhancing Scent Throw
The term “scent throw” refers to how well a candle's fragrance fills a room. Ostearine helps to bind the fragrance oils in the wax, allowing them to be released more effectively as the candle burns. This results in a stronger and more consistent scent throw, making your candle smell amazing from start to finish.
How Much Ostearine to Use
The amount of ostearine you should use in paraffin candles typically ranges from 3% to 10% of the total wax weight. The exact amount depends on the desired properties of the candle and the type of paraffin wax used. It's always a good idea to start with a smaller percentage and adjust as needed.
The precise quantity of ostearine added to paraffin wax significantly influences the characteristics of the resulting candle. Generally, candle makers aim for an ostearine concentration between 3% and 10% of the total wax weight, but the optimal amount can vary based on specific factors. The type of paraffin wax employed plays a crucial role, as different grades of paraffin wax possess varying melting points and hardness levels. Consequently, the proportion of ostearine must be adjusted to complement the specific properties of the chosen paraffin wax. Additionally, the desired attributes of the finished candle impact the ostearine concentration. If the objective is to produce a candle with enhanced hardness and a slower burn rate, a higher percentage of ostearine may be necessary. Conversely, if the goal is to achieve a more flexible candle with a faster burn rate, a lower percentage of ostearine would be more appropriate. Furthermore, the intended use of the candle can influence the ostearine concentration. For example, candles designed for outdoor use may benefit from a higher ostearine content to withstand higher temperatures and prevent melting or deformation. Candle manufacturers carefully consider these factors and conduct thorough testing to determine the ideal ostearine concentration that yields a candle with the desired performance and aesthetic qualities.
